When choosing chain link fence suppliers at the 139th Canton Fair, comparing product quality and pricing is crucial. The global chain link fencing market was valued at approximately $2 billion in 2021 and is expected to grow due to rising demand in construction. Some suppliers offer lower prices, but this may compromise quality. Always examine products closely.
Tips: Assess the weight and thickness of the wire. Lighter gauges may save money but can lead to faster wear and tear. Look for products that meet international standards.
Some suppliers may present shiny samples that look appealing. However, not all samples reflect the actual product quality. Consider visiting multiple booths. The differences in coatings and mesh sizes can be significant. A mesh that is too loose may not provide adequate security.
Tips: Ask for certifications. These can prove a supplier's reliability. Read reviews or seek recommendations. Sometimes, first impressions can be misleading. The supplier with the most impressive display may not always offer the best quality. Make an informed decision for a worthwhile investment.
